Farmington came tearing into Monday's matchup with nine straight wins (a stretch where they outscored their opponents by an average of 7.6 runs), and they left with even more momentum. They put the hurt on the Prior Lake Lakers with a sharp 12-2 win. Considering the Tigers have won nine contests by more than six runs this season, Monday's blowout was nothing new.

Olivia Peterson spent all six innings played on the mound, and it's clear why: she surrendered two runs (both of which were unearned) on four hits.

On the hitting side, the team relied heavily on Hannah Hansen, who went 2-for-3 with one home run, three runs, and two RBI. Those three runs gave her a new career-high. The team also got some help courtesy of Kaydence Moe, who went 3-for-4 with one stolen base, two RBI, and one run.

Farmington's victory was their sixth straight at home, which pushed their record up to 12-1. Those home wins came thanks in part to their hitting performance across that stretch, as they averaged 10.7 runs over those games. As for Prior Lake, this is the second loss in a row for them and nudges their season record down to 5-9.

We've got plenty of inter-conference action coming up soon. Farmington will face off against rival Eagan at 4:30 p.m. on Wednesday. The two teams have allowed few runs on average (the Tigers 1.6, the Wildcats 3.7) so any runs scored will be well earned. Meanwhile, Prior Lake is set to take on their familiar foe Rosemount at 4:30 p.m. on Wednesday.
